IMPORTANT: Operator and chain MUST be parallel to gate or the idler wheels could fail.
Use the “Fine Tune” adjustment on the gate bracket connection bolt and make sure the
chain runs through the idler wheels without binding on the side chain guides.
Minimum distance between the drive gear and gate is 4”.

NOTE: The chain should
sag no more than one (1)
inch per 10 feet of travel.
Do not over tighten the
chain.
NOTE: 25 ft of #40 nickel plated chain included.
